2016-11-08 12 views
-1

は、私は、Visual StudioでC++アプリケーションをコンパイルしようとしているが、できるだけ早く私は任意の標準ライブラリを追加すると(malloc関数、入出力ストリーム、stdioの、など)のVisual Studioは、エラーの数百をスローします。私はすでに私のインストールを修復しようとしたことがあります。溶液(S)ではなく、私の2015コミュニティ(またはEnterprise)と、Visual Studioのその他のインストールで罰金構築エラーのどのようないくつかのリンケージ・エラー - Visual Studioの

例です:これらは依存する様々

errors

どのヘッダーに含めるか。

私はVisual Studioで新しいソリューションを作成しましたが、デフォルトを変更しませんでした。次のように 全体のコードは次のとおり

#include <iostream> 

int main() { 

    return 0; 
} 

パスが$(VC_IncludePath)で含めます。 ライブラリディレクトリのパスは$(VC_LibraryPath_x86)です。

それはiostreamを、標準入出力、何だろうか、私には、どのような問題ではありません。 私は前に言ったように他のライブラリをリンクしていません。私はビジュアルスタジオで新しい空のプロジェクトを作成しましたが、今これが起こっています。

+0

正確にはどのようなエラーですか?ここにそれらのサンプルを投稿して、誰もが何が起こっているかを見ることができます。 –

+0

が追加されたあなたは私たちにリンクされたライブラリ(プロジェクト - リンカ - 追加のライブラリ)投稿できます画像@JustinTime – John

+0

、およびリンクパスなどが含ま-pathesは(あなたのヘッダーはあなたのライブラリーを一致していないように見えます) – EGOrecords

答えて

0

vs2013からコンパイルされたライブラリとvs2015からコンパイルされたライブラリを混在していますか?

また、コンパイルフラグ/ MDと/ MTを混在させているかどうかを確認してください。使用しているライブラリがMTでコンパイルされ、コードがMDを使用している場合、多くの有線の問題が発生します。

+0

いいえ、私はそうは思わない、私はライブラリのいずれかを変更していないとコンパイラフラグのいずれかを変更していない – John

関連する問題